How much do Criminal Law lawyers cost in Caulfield, VIC?
Criminal Law lawyers in Caulfield, VIC typically charge between $300 and $600 per hour. These hourly rates fluctuate based on the lawyer's experience level, their firm's reputation, and location within the area, though total costs ultimately depend on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ward matters like initial consultations or advice on minor offences generally need fewer billable hours and therefore cost less overall. More involved cases such as drink driving charges or assault matters require additional preparation and court appearances, whilst serious criminal charges involving lengthy trials or complex evidence demand extensive legal work and result in substantially higher total fees.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Criminal Law lawyer in Caulfield, VIC?
When facing criminal charges, it can help to have photo ID, any court documents or summons you've received, and bail papers if applicable. Police statements, charge sheets, or correspondence from law enforcement may also be useful if available. You may be asked to provide details about previous legal matters or any witness statements related to your case.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ation.
